CFI offer huge case for motherboard and new flat mate

By: (more) | Cases, Cooling & PSU News | Posted: Jun 5, 2011 7:04 am

Computex Taipei 2011 - CFI had on display the new CFI-A1018 case which does the normal stuff like support E-ATX or HPTX based motherboards. At the top of the case you're able to fit a full ITX system with power supply, hard drive and everything else you need.

Under the ITX system you're able to install a full size E-ATX motherboard that supports video cards up to 360mm long and another power supply. They've not just crammed two systems and that's it into this 78cm tall case. The feature list is massive with eight 5.25", four 2.5" and 3.5" hot swap bays and a further two hidden 3.5" bays

As many as 11 fans can be installed depending on the configuration you opt for while it also has a total of 10 expansion bays.
